St. Albans's game last Saturday was a loss, but they didn't let that memory haunt them on Thursday. They never let the Riverside Warriors get on the board and left with a 1-0 win.

St. Albans' first victory this season bumped their record up to 1-12-1. As for Riverside, their loss was their fifth straight at home, which dropped their record down to 2-11-1.
Looking ahead, St. Albans will head out to take on PikeView at 11:30 a.m. on Saturday. St. Albans' defense better be ready for this one: PikeView have averaged an impressive 4.1 goals per game this season. As for Riverside, they will be playing at home against Lincoln County at 11:00 a.m. on Saturday. Riverside will be up against Lincoln County's rather soft defense (which has allowed 4.08 goals per matchup),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ance.
